The Art of the Unanswerable Dilemma
So, what exactly are Would You Rather Questions Impossible to Answer? At their core, they present two equally undesirable, equally appealing, or simply equally bizarre options, forcing a difficult, often agonizing, choice. They thrive on our inherent human desire to weigh pros and cons, to seek logic, and to understand our own motivations. While seemingly simple in structure, their power lies in their ability to expose the complexities of our decision-making.
The popularity of these questions stems from their ability to spark conversation and introspection. They're a fantastic icebreaker, a way to get to know someone on a deeper level, or simply a fun way to pass the time. Here's why they're so effective:
- They reveal personal values.
- They highlight individual priorities.
- They can be surprisingly funny.
- They encourage creative problem-solving (even if the problem is hypothetical).
These questions are used in a multitude of ways: in social gatherings to break the ice, in personal reflection to understand one's own psyche, and even as a lighthearted way to explore ethical quandaries. The importance of these questions lies not in finding the "right" answer, but in the process of grappling with the choices themselves . They are a mirror reflecting our inner landscape.
